On 10 December 2014, the Intellectuals’ Club of Hamazkayin Armenia held its year-ending meeting.
The students, representing Yerevan Brusov State University of Languages and Social Studies, Yerevan State University and Armenian State Pedagogical University after Khachatur Abovian, gathered in Hamazkayin Armenia Office to meet the poet and translator Edward Harents and the founder of "Granish" Literary Club, poet Karen Antashian.
The scope of the issues and the discussion developed under the headline "Contemporary Armenian poetry, translation language, problems and developments". Chairperson of the Armenian Educational and Cultural Foundation Lilit Galstyan welcomed the guests and introduced Edward Harents and Karen Antashian to the students. She expressed hope that the meeting will be the best opportunity for the students to understand the poetry, to reach mutual understanding through direct contact between author and reader and to listen to the poetry from writer's lips.
The young poets presented the contemporary Armenian poetry, spoke about translations and their approaches and assessments. Karen Antashian, referring to the day's headline, said that the translation, equally with modern literature, is an important tool keeping the language alive and developing and reviving it. Edward Harents spoke about the translator’s aspiration for presenting the best literary work in the best translation as well as the challenges existing along that way. He also shared his experience with the students. Then, the poets read some extracts from their works, which was followed by interesting discussions.
The gathering became exceptional for another very important reason. Five students achieved high progress in their studies and having creative literary talents, representing the Departments of Philology and Journalism of Yerevan State University and Armenian State Pedagogical University, were granted the traditional "Hagop Garabents" Scholarship. Lilit Galstyan, addressing her speech to the scholarship-awarded-students and other participants said, "We are glad to state that most of the "H.Garabents" Scholarship winners of all thirteen years of its history are currently specialists in the sphere of literature, literary studies and journalism having their own signatures."
The Hamazkayin’s Intellectual Club’s gathering ended granting a new opportunity to the young members of the Club to read, recognize and love the Armenian Contemporary literature.
